1982 Polaris TX-L Indy Snowmobile Service Repair Manual
The 1982 Polaris TX-L Indy is a snowmobile engineered for performance and reliability, built upon Polaris's extensive legacy in powersports. This model, part of the popular Indy series, represents a focus on rider comfort and handling, characteristic of Polaris's commitment to innovation. Designed for enthusiasts and general use, the TX-L Indy features a fan-cooled Polaris Fan-Cooled Twin engine, likely between 339cc and 440cc, paired with an automatic variable ratio drive system. Its robust construction and thoughtful design ensure a capable and enjoyable experience on the snow. Known Issues
Carburetor Fouling:
Common in older snowmobiles due to fuel quality and storage; requires cleaning and adjustment.
Suspension Wear:
Bushings, shocks, and ski wear are typical for a snowmobile of this age.
Track Condition:
Tearing or stud damage can occur over time; manual will guide inspection and replacement.
